Marquez: Outcome is difficult to accept

Repsol Honda's Marc Marquez said he decided against throwing caution to the wind in his bid to close the gap to the rostrum places in the Qatar MotoGP after the defending world champion made a costly mistake on the first lap. Marquez ran off the track at the first corner and was dead last, leaving himself with a mountain to climb in the 22-lap race.
